Latest Patents

Hsu's latest patents include a Boost Power Supply Circuit and a Power Factor Correction Circuit. The Boost Power Supply Circuit is designed to enhance the efficiency of power supply systems. It utilizes a power factor correction (PFC) circuit to generate an intermediate voltage, which is then used to produce an output voltage through a boost conversion circuit. This circuit features components such as a first post-stage inductor, a first post-stage diode, and a first post-stage transistor. The design allows for effective energy transfer between storage capacitors, optimizing the overall performance of the power supply.

The Power Factor Correction Circuit consists of multiple switches and inductance coils, working together to improve the power factor in electrical systems. This circuit includes a first switch connected to a series of other switches and inductance coils, facilitating efficient energy management. The integration of capacitors further enhances the circuit's ability to maintain a stable power supply.
